Transaction a637d91590bc352e52f96c3d16dceeb055fb9d43a91e5ec8a58595275597f4ba
1 Input
2 Outputs
- a637d91590bc352e52f96c3d16dceeb055fb9d43a91e5ec8a58595275597f4ba:0
- a637d91590bc352e52f96c3d16dceeb055fb9d43a91e5ec8a58595275597f4ba:1
value 19363390000
address 166aXQf1dXYg5LLRmWcbCnq2bMZ5n5trR3
value 481190000
address 1Ft89A5rcPLqoRJEvKLrkDsZLhJrTjqVtX